Scott Barrett (politician)

He was appointed to the New South Wales Legislative Council on 24 February 2022 to fill the casual vacancy caused by the resignation of Trevor Khan.

Barrett was born and raised in the Central West region, and attended Sydney Church of England Grammar School.

He was the NSW state manager for charity group GIVIT, which provided drought, flood and bushfire relief.

[1] In March 2022, Barrett was appointed as Deputy Government Whip in the Legislative Council, serving in the role until his defeat at the 2023 election.

[5] In September 2024 Barrett was appointed to the Legislative Council to fill the casual vacancy left by Bronnie Taylor.
